Rain attenuation time series synthesizer based on inverse Gaussian distribution

2015 
A new rain attenuation time series synthesizer for Earth–space links is presented based on the fundamental assumption that the long-term distribution of the rain induced attenuation follows the inverse Gaussian (IG) distribution. Accurate time series synthesizers are very important for the system evaluation of satellite communication networks operating above 10 GHz. The proposed synthesizer is based on the first order stochastic differential equations and the hypothesis that IG describes the long-term exceedance probability. The synthesizer is tested against experimental data and theoretical modelling of the exceedance probability of rain attenuation, showing that the synthesizer reproduces the first order statistics. It has also been tested on time diversity experimental data, with very encouraging results.
